AC Transit Lines Resume After Police Activity
AC Transit's Lines 51A and 30 returned to normal service Monday after police activity in Alameda temporarily forced buses onto detour routes. The disruption affected riders in the San Francisco-San Jose metro area earlier in the day, though officials didn't specify how long the detours lasted or how many trips were affected.
